UK General Election
British Prime Minister Rishi Sunak called a UK general election for July 4, a major gamble on an earlier-than-expected vote as his Conservative Party trail far behind Keir Starmer’s opposition Labour Party in opinion polls. “I cannot and will not claim that we have got everything right. No government should,” he said. “Now is the moment for Britain to choose its future.” Sunak had been widely expected to wait until the autumn — the deadline was January — to allow more time for a cost-of-living crisis to recede before Britons cast their ballots. Labour has held a poll lead of about 20 points for months, meaning few expect the Tories to extend their 14 years in power. A YouGov survey showed 71% have a negative view of Sunak. Source: Bloomberg
Starlink In Indonesia
Elon Musk inaugurated SpaceX’s Starlink internet services in Indonesia on Sunday as the world’s largest archipelago seeks to boost connectivity to its most remote areas. The billionaire, clad in a green batik and mobbed by onlookers in Bali, said he was excited to bring Starlink to Indonesian villages with no connectivity or very low bandwidth, adding “this can really be a lifesaver.” Indonesian President Joko Widodo has long been courting Musk to cap off his decade-long bid to make Indonesia a destination of choice for foreign investors. Musk said in Bali that it’s likely his other companies “will invest in Indonesia in the future,” without giving details.

JPMorgan Succession Preparation
Jamie Dimon has long joked that his retirement is five years away, no matter when he’s asked. But not on Monday. The JPMorgan CEO told shareholders the timetable is “not five years anymore,” in response to a question about how long he planned to remain at helm. JPMorgan, he said, is “well on the way” with its succession plans. Earlier this year — about halfway through Dimon’s five-year retention package — the 68-year-old, who has held the top job since 2006, moved some of his top lieutenants into new roles, positioning them for more experience running the firm’s operations. The bank raised its net interest income forecast for the year, its biggest source of revenue, on expectations the Federal Reserve will lower interest rates at a slower pace than previously predicted.
